Your area of focus

The Automotive Technician is responsible for performing oil changes, tire services, and complete multi-point inspections, presenting findings to the Service Advisor. They conduct diagnostics and repairs on various vehicle systems, including brakes, engines, and electrical components, using computerized tools to isolate faults. Candidates should have experience in oil changes and tire services, along with basic computer skills and shop experience. A valid Ontario driver's license and the ability to meet physical demands are also required.

What drives your day-to-day?
  • Perform oil & filter change
  • Sell lubrication, safety inspection, & related services
  • Perform complete multi-point inspection on vehicles. Mark required items on list & present findings to Service Advisor
  • Mount/balance/rotate/repair tires & add air as needed
  • Perform diagnostics, repairs, & maintenance
  • Inspect hoses, belts, plugs, fuel systems, brakes, & other items
  • Inspect motors in operation, road test, & test systems & components using computerized diagnostics & other devices to diagnose & isolate faults
  • Adjust, repair, or replace parts & components including fuel system, brakes, steering & suspension, engine & drive train, emission control & exhaust, cooling & climate control, & electrical & electronic systems
